Want to Buy Your Own 2.2mile Racetrack?

Are your ready for this:

Ad in this week's Autoweek:

Offered For Sale: Spring Mountain Motorsports Park. Situated on 195 acres at the base of Spring Moountains.

The track is about 50 miles West of Las Vegas, and is currently home of Bragg-Smith Advanced Driving School.

For more info 775-513-1526.

Price: $8,500,000.00

It's a shame that Chevrolet/Corvette pulled out and moved over to, I think, Bondurant. For those that never have been, Spring Mountain is a great facility in the city of Pahrump, Nevada. The track was designed and built by Rupert Bragg-Smith and has served as a test track for many Corvette prototypes. Many other large automotive/motorcycle equipment manufacturers use Rupert's facility for testing. Local car clubs, including Corvette. Porche and Viper clubs, rent the track for their events. Rupert's Advanced Driving School is sponsored by Meguiar's, Goodyear, Mobil and Simple Green among others. The 10 turn track was designed specifically to test driver ability AND vehicle durability. Many prototype engines were laid victim to Rupert's track design as they were unable to withstand the centrifugal forces generated in some of the turns, and oil starvation to critical components sent them back to the drawing board. It is my understanding that the track basically pays for itself with the revenue collected from its' rental and from the school. Without Chevrolet's backing, I guess Advanced Driving School's future is on shaky ground.

I wish Rupert, his instructors and staff only the best. He and his facility is a class act.
